What is the recommended compression rate (per minute) for CPR?

The recommended compression rate for CPR is between 100 and 120 compressions per minute. This range is important because it maximizes the effectiveness of chest compressions in maintaining blood flow to vital organs during cardiac arrest. When the compressions are delivered at this rate, it helps to create enough pressure within the chest cavity to circulate blood effectively, thereby improving the chances of survival and reducing the risk of brain damage due to lack of oxygen.

Using a compression rate that falls outside this optimal range, such as slower rates (like 60-80 compressions per minute) or much faster rates (like 120-140 compressions per minute), can lead to inadequate blood flow or can even be counterproductive, causing fatigue and poor-quality compressions. Ensuring that compressions are delivered at the recommended rate, along with the correct depth and allowing complete chest recoil, is essential for effective CPR.
